Leonardo DRS Launches Tenum(R) 640 Orbit (TM) Uncooled Thermal Drone Camera at SOF Week
United States, May 19 -- Leonardo DRS, Inc. announced the launch of Tenum(R) 640 Orbit (TM) , an advanced uncooled long-wave infrared (LWIR) thermal camera module optimized for unmanned air, ground, and maritime platforms. The company will debut Tenum(R) 640 Orbit (TM) at SOF Week in Tampa, FL (May 18-21). Configured for high-volume integration for Group 1-3 UAV, Tenum(R) 640 Orbit (TM) is an ideal cost-optimized payload for un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V), unmanned ground vehicle (UGV), and unmanned surface vessel (USV) applications.
